Melissa is a highly skilled and dedicated physical therapist with a unique personal and professional understanding of hypermobility/Ehlers Danlos Syndrome(EDS). Having lived with hypermobility herself, she has firsthand experience navigating the challenges and intricacies of the condition. Melissa is also versed in the progressing ballet technique, instrument assisted soft tissue mobilization, and kinesio taping.
